🔥 Quick Fixes: Antacids Are Here to Rescue You!
Antacids are like superhero capes for your tummy—they neutralize stomach acid fast and provide instant relief. Common ones include Tums, Rolaids, or Maalox. These over-the-counter wonders work great if you’ve just had an epic feast at Taco Tuesday 🌮 or indulged in spicy buffalo wings 🔥. However, they’re short-term solutions. 🌱 Probiotics: The Long-Term Peacekeepers
If your digestion drama keeps coming back, consider adding probiotics to your routine. Think of them as tiny peacekeepers inside your intestines, restoring balance after bad bacteria take over. Foods rich in probiotics, such as yogurt 🥝, kefir, sauerkraut, or supplements, can help maintain healthy gut flora. 💡 Enzyme Supplements: For When Food Needs Extra Help
Sometimes our bodies need extra help breaking down certain foods. That’s where enzyme supplements come in handy. Lactase pills, for example, assist people who struggle digesting lactose (hello, ice cream lovers 🍦). Other enzymes target proteins, fats, or carbs, depending on what’s bugging your belly. Always check with a doctor before starting new meds, though—you wouldn’t want to accidentally upset your gut further! 😅
